Different types of dbms software

Any changes to the database object structure via ddls will have to be reflected in the data dictionary. The dbms provides users and programmers with a systematic way to create, retrieve, update and manage data. Aug 18, 2015 this feature is not available right now. Nosql databases are increasingly being used in big data and realtime web applications. For example, an embedded database for a system with locally stored dynamic configuration data will have quite different requirements from an operational relational database. Data types and variables in dbms datatypes and variables in. Types of dbms top 7 types of database management system. It provides an interface from the data to the software. We, as testers are aware of the various types of software testing such as functional testing, nonfunctional testing, automation testing, agile testing, and their sub types, etc. Typical tasks center on the physical installation and performance of the dbms software and can include the following.

Aug 29, 2018 in order to facilitate these functions, dbms has the following key components. Dec 23, 2019 a database management system is the primary data platform for business applications. The type of database a person or company needs ultimately depends on size requirements. Different types of database users the study genius. Choosing a database type can be a matter of balancing factors like organization, security, storage space, and efficiency. For the produce and upkeep of a computerized database, we require an uncommon sort of programming call. Types of database management system and their evolution. A dbms serves as an interface between the database and its end users. This type of structure should allow onetomany mapping. Mysql, oracle, etc are a very popular commercial database which is used in different applications. Example, history, characteristics, users, environment, dbms software, application, types, advantages and disadvantage. Some of the most wellknown database software programs include.

A rotational database management system rdbms is the most widely used type of dbms which stores database in multiple tables which can be linked with each other on the basis of key field. The relationships among manytomany appears in the form of a network. Dbms tutorial database management system javatpoint. A dbms or database management system is a program for setting up or structuring database. Read about the different types of nosql databases in this article. A database is an organized collection of data, generally stored and accessed electronically from a computer system. This means that each type of nosql database management system types of functions with a different data model that would, in turn, have different work cases, advantages, and weakness. Types of dbms database management system dbms tutorial. There are multiple types of database systems, such as relational. Here is a list of seven common database management systems. Network database a dbms is said to be a network dbms if the relationships among data in the database are of type manytomany. But the structure will fail if the reporting becomes slightly more complicated and a single employee reports to many managers. Where databases are more complex they are often developed using formal design and modeling techniques the database management system dbms is the software that interacts with end users, applications, and the database.

It is different from other database management system as it is a. A database management system dbms is system software for creating and managing databases. A dbms is software for creating and managing databases. Types and classification of database management system. The database management systems advantages types example. Whether you need a refresher on database software basics, or are looking to deepen your understanding of core concepts, read on. This is a list of relational database management systems list of software. Learn about the different types of dbms products and their strengths, weaknesses and optimal uses, and get advice on evaluating dbms software. Some of the examples of database software are access, oracle and sysbase. Nosql nonrelational and relational database management systems rdbms and key differentiators between them. There are four structural types of database management systems.

One can imagine this as an array with different types of data or as a table. Overall this means that a thorough evaluation of each nosql database. What are the different types of database management systems. List of relational database management systems wikipedia. In this article, youll learn about the two types of databases. In other words, the types of dbms are entirely dependent upon how the database is structured by that particular dbms.

Relational databases, or rdbmses, became the norm in it more than 30 years ago as lowcost servers became powerful enough to make them widely practical and relatively affordable. A desktop database is the smallest and the least expensive of the three. Each of us would have come across several types of testing in our testing journey. An external database software manages information gathered.

Apr 08, 2020 each of the main types of database management systems requires a software program that creates records to organize the data and creates reports from that data. In a hierarchical database, records contain information about there groups of parentchild. In this article, we discuss the types of database management systems or dbms. Understanding types of database software and their applications posted on december 3, 2015 july 6, 2018 by fedena in our previous journey into the world of database software, we defined. The hierarchical database is one of the oldest types of database management systems.

Some of the popular dbms software are mysql, postgresql, oracle, sqlite, mariadb, ms sql server, etc. As businesses data capabilities and needs have grown over the past 40 years, the database management system has taken on many different forms. Database management software for online database creation. Dbms provides an interface to perform various operations like database creation, storing data in it, updating data, creating a table in the database and. Understanding types of database software and their. A small site can have one database administrator who administers the database for application developers and users. In this tutorial we have discussed about the components of dbms in detail.

Multimedia software these software have been devised to work with different types of media which are connected with each other, they are usually used in multimedia presentation. The types of users and their roles and responsibilities depend on the database site. There are four main types of database management systems dbms and these are based upon their management of database structures. Along with this, it supports different types of users to. Opensource database software overview what is opensource database software. The database management system dbms is the software that interacts with end users, applications, and the database itself to capture and analyze the data. Types of database programs the tools required in this case pen, paper, and storage box to aid your storage, search, and retrieval is what we would term database program types in terms of a. Sep 24, 2019 dbms is the short name of this database management system. It allows users to create their own databases as per. Databases are used in offices, educational settings and organizations of different types. Database management system is a software for storing and retrieving users data by considering appropriate security measures.

The type of database a person or company needs ultimately depends on size. Hardware, software, data, database access language, procedures and users together form the components of a dbms. These types of users communicate with the database for a little period of time. Database management system dbms is the software that manages a database. Mar 07, 2018 choosing the best database management system for your organization can be a complex process. The database speed is very good, data types like hashes and strings are also. The different types of databases include operational databases, enduser databases, distributed databases, analytical databases, relational databases, hierarchical databases and database models. Note that some vendors state that their dbms is more than one of these. We discussed, mysql, ms sql server, mongodb, and postgres db. Relational databases, or rdbmses, became the norm in it. Types of software for database management systems it still works. You can build a unique web database apps aimed to facilitate working with data, organize and store information you are using in your routine.

With respect to the need and requirement of users in industry, different types of database management systems were introduced to let the compatibility of users. The classification and types of database management system dbms is explained in a detailed manner below based on the different. That has led to the increased popularity of other types of dbms software, namely nosql and inmemory. Top4 popular dbms comparison in our previous articles, we provide detailed descriptions along with the pros and cons of some of the most popular and widely used database management systems. If the data dictionary is created in the same database, then the dbms software will. Although the database landscape can be complex and confusing, this buyers guide has simplified the process to help you sort through the different types of database management system dbms software to determine which technology or technologies will best fit your organization. The software programs for databases create one of four common types. Dbengines lists over 300 systems representing 11 models of organising data. Though with different names microsoft, oracle, mysql, ibm db2, sybase. But there are many different forms and types of dbms products on the market, and each offers its own strengths and weaknesses. Database management systems are designed to manage databases. For example, centura software states that their velocis database is based on both the relational and network models, and in this case the designation rn has been specified. The dbms software additionally encompasses the core facilities provided to administer the database.

Sql is structured query language is a database computer language designed for managing data in relational database management systems rdbms postgresql is an objectrelational database management system ordbms. Otherwise called as oltp online transaction processing. The significance of the database administration framework is called dbms as it were. The 10 best database software systems for business. Hence, people thought of database structures which can have different kinds of relations. Jun 26, 2018 a dbms is software for creating and managing databases. Dbengines lists over 300 systems representing 11 models of organising. A database management system dbms is a software system that uses a standard method to store and organize data.

Database management system also known as dbms is a software for storing and retrieving users data by considering appropriate security measures. Different types of database users categories database tags database administrators, database user in dbms, database user types, database users, database users and administrators, dba, different types of database users, types of database user post navigation. In this tutorial, we are going to learn about the various types of database management system dbms. Different types of software different types of software. Dbms is primarily a software system that can be considered as a management console or an interface to interact with and manage databases. Apr 16, 2020 what are the different types of software testing. The database management system market is rarely static. Chapter 6 classification of database management systems. A database typically requires a comprehensive database software program known as a database management system dbms. Oodbms is dbms designed to store data from variety of media sources, such as photographs and text, and produce work, as output, in a multimedia format. All these software are based on different types of dbms available in the market. Solarwinds database performance analyzer is the database management software that can perform sql. Traditionally, databases have been proprietary tools provided by oracle, ibm, microsoft, and a number of other. There are several criteria based on which dbms is classified.

This is a list of relational database management systems. Todays it departments that need to process unstructured data or data sets with a highly variable structure may wish to consider a nosql dbms. Lets explore these models in order of popularity, along with common systems and use cases for each. Dec 03, 2015 understanding types of database software and their applications posted on december 3, 2015 july 6, 2018 by fedena in our previous journey into the world of database software, we defined what they are and the requirements your institution would have of them. The different types of nosql databases open source for you. But updating the data dictionary tables for the changes are responsibility of database in which the data dictionary exists. There are a number of different database schemas out there, each with their own advantages and disadvantages. The data can be added, updated, deleted, or traversed using various standard algorithms and queries. So, it is completely the users choice, on which type of database will suit his her data, and prove beneficial to generate meaningful insights.

Learn more about database applications, types and examples. The different types of databases include desktop, web enabled and server. For example, centura software states that their velocis database is based on both the. Database management system is a software which is used to manage the database. It more connections can be made between different types of data, network. Basically, its a collection of programs for managing data. The interfacing also spreads across realworld physical systems that contribute data to the backend databases. Dbms is the short name of this database management system. Database management systems, also known as dbmss, are software programs that act as a connecting point between databases and the various users and applications that need to access them. A list of database management systems florida institute of.

751 1206 24 1253 1005 70 1300 1107 1536 1572 1087 1248 752 357 1408 1321 427 519 401 1493 1064 104 1358 1459 474 618 313 164